About the company
Fielmann Group AG engages in vision care and audiology business in Germany, Switzerland, Austria, Spain, North America, and internationally. The company manufactures and sells visual aids mainly glasses, eyewear frames and lenses, sunglasses, contact lenses, ready-made reading glasses, hearing systems and its accessories, as well as personal protective equipment. It also offers its products under the fielmann, Optika Clarus, Optica & Audiologia Universitaria, Medical optica audicion, Shopko Optical, and SVS VISION brand names. The company sells its products through digital sales, retail stores, as well as Befitting, an optical e-commerce platform. The company was formerly known as Fielmann Aktiengesellschaft and changed its name to Fielmann Group AG in July 2023. Fielmann Group AG was founded in 1972 and is headquartered in Hamburg, Germany. Fielmann Group AG operates as a subsidiary of Korva SE.

Dividend history
Fielmann Group AG has a recent dividend increase streak of 2 years. Its dividend is paid annually, typically in July. The 3-year dividend compound annual growth rate (CAGR) is -8.48%, indicating a decline over this period. A 5-year CAGR is not available in the data. The company's per-share dividend history shows EUR 1.35 (2013), EUR 1.45 (2014), EUR 1.60 (2015), EUR 1.75 (2016), EUR 1.80 (2017), EUR 1.85 (2018), EUR 1.90 (2019), EUR 1.20 (2021), EUR 1.50 (2022), EUR 0.75 (2023), EUR 1.00 (2024), and EUR 1.15 (2025).
